Product/SuperPuzzleRPG の変更点


#topicpath

#flash(flash/SuperPuzzleRPG.swf, 640x480);

** 操作方法・遊び方 [#i12f75f9]
- マウスでパネルをクリックすると、隣接するパネルが消えます
- パネルはそれぞれ以下の効果があります
-- 剣: 消去パネル数x10(+消去数ボーナス)のダメージ。剣ゲージの上昇
-- 盾: 消去パネル数x10(+消去数ボーナス)のダメージ。盾ゲージの上昇
-- 靴: 消去パネル数x10(+消去数ボーナス)のダメージ。靴ゲージの上昇
-- ハート: 消去数x3HP回復(おおよそ)
-- ドクロ: クリックでは消せません
- 剣ゲージの効果: 上昇するとダメージが上昇します。ゲージが上昇するとドクロを消すスキルを使えます
- 盾ゲージの効果: 上昇すると敵からのダメージが減少します
- 靴ゲージの効果: 上昇すると、敵の攻撃を遅らせるスキルを使えます

** How to operation / How to play [#wf5e63a6]
- If you click on the panel with the mouse, adjacent panels will disappear
- Panel each has the effect of the following
-- Sword: damage of the number erase panel x10 (+ erase the number of bonus). Rise of the sword bar
-- Shield: damage of the number erase panel x10 (+ erase the number of bonus). Rise of shield bar
-- Shoes: damage of the number erase panel x10 (+ erase the number of bonus). Rise of shoes bar
-- Heart: Erase the number x3HP recovery (approximately)
-- Skull: not indelible a click
- Sword bar effects: damage and increases will rise. You can use the skills to turn off the skull and bar rises
- The effect of the shield bar: it reduces the damage from the enemy and to rise
- Of shoes bar effect: When you rise, you can use the skills to delay the enemy's attack

** 更新履歴 (History) [#ma4b46d9]
- 2016.3/13 : v1.0.0 リリース

** ソースコード (Source Code) [#o047b2da]
-GitHub
--https://github.com/syun77/FlixelGames/tree/master/ThreeMatch

** 使用したゲームライブラリ (Game Library) [#a5af5dfe]
- HaxeFlixel(4.0.0)

~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
~
----
----
----
** 製作期間 [#c3e66a78]
5日 : 2016/3/9〜2016/3/13。作業時間は16.5時間

#ref(toggl.png);
** 振り返り [#b237ebf8]
Game A Week の6週目(9本目)
- アイデア
-- 仕事で落ちものパズルのテストプレイをしていて、自分ならこう作りたい、という妄想を形にしてみたかった
-- [[Dungeon Raid>http://dungeonraid.atspace.com]]を参考にローグライクなバランス調整にしたつもり
- 良かったところ
-- 対応するパネルを消すとゲージが上昇するシステムは悪くない気がする
--- もう少しシンプルにまとめたい気がするけれども
-- エネルギー弾をFlxTweenで移動させた
--- ベジェ曲線は使わなかった
--- 楽に実装するためベジェ曲線は使わなかった
--- ベジェに比べるとあんまし良い動きじゃないけれども、プレイしているときはあまり気にならないので、結果的に良かった気がする
-- パネルの移動はすべてFlxTweenで移動した
--- それにより「Grid座標系→スクリーン座標系」という一方通行な変換のみになったので処理がすっきり書けた
--- ロジックと見た目との分離がうまくできて、デバッグが楽だった
- 悪かったところ
-- 解像度が低すぎてレイアウトに苦労した
--- 8ptのフォントが画面を大きく占有してしまう
-- システムを複雑にしすぎた
--- 剣・盾・靴の3つのゲージを用意すると、ゲームが複雑になりすぎる
--- ルールが直感的でない
--- 説明文を詳しく書かないとルールが理解できない
-- ドクロの出現頻度が高すぎるなど、ゲームバランスは見直しが必要
- 学んだこと
-- 1週間でも落ちものパズルは作れる
-- kill / delay ボタンのように任意のタイミングで発動できるスキルを用意することで、ゲームが引き締まった気がする
--- 単にパネルを消すだけだと自由度が低い
- メモ
-- ドクロを消したときに敵にダメージを与えてもいいかも
-- 消したパネルによるダメージ量をあらかじめ表示できるようにしたらもう少し面白くなるかも